The anime centers around two sisters - Kyou (age 15) and Asu (age 9) - whose mother died from an illness and whose father, heavily in debt, mysteriously disappeared. Now they are living in a small and miserable apartment from the few money the older sister gets for her part-time job. But as long as they have each other and are supported by kind people they continue their every-day life never losing the bright smiles on their faces nor their strong spirit.

Follow the daily life of Binchou-tan, a chibi-sized girl who lives alone in an isolated, old house in the mountains. While she may be poor (the house she lives in has holes in the roof and is very old, she has an old sheet with a hole in it, and doesn't own many possessions), Binchou-tan lives life to the fullest. She gets up, gathers what she needs from the nearby fields, and pays for transportation from various animals with seeds, accorns, etc. Rice is the only thing Binchou-tan cannot provide for herself, so whenever she needs a fresh supply, she must travel to the nearby (1930's-style) village to do odd jobs in order to obtain rice. This is the a look at Binchou-tan's life on a day-to-day basis and that of her friends.
